Factors Affecting Cost

  • Size of the Pond: Larger ponds require more excavation, materials, and labor, increasing the overall cost.
  • Type of Soil: Soil composition affects the ease of digging; rocky or clay-heavy soil can increase labor and equipment costs.
  • Depth of the Pond: Deeper ponds require more excavation and may need additional materials for reinforcement.
  • Permits and Regulations: Local permits and compliance with environmental regulations can add to the cost.
  • Accessibility of the Site: Difficult-to-access locations may require specialized equipment or additional labor.
  • Liner Material: The choice of liner (e.g., rubber, plastic, or concrete) impacts both material and installation costs.
  • Additional Features: Features like waterfalls, fountains, or landscaping can significantly increase the total expense.

Common Tasks and Costs

Task Average Cost (Ellensburg, WA)
Initial Consultation and Design $100 - $300
Excavation (per cubic yard) $50 - $100
Soil Removal and Disposal $200 - $500
Pond Liner Installation $1,000 - $3,000
Filtration System $500 - $2,000
Waterfall Installation $1,500 - $5,000
Landscaping $500 - $2,500
Permits and Fees $100 - $500
